Motherboard Specifications and Setup⁚ CPU Socket and DDR5 RAM

The MSI MEG Z890 Ace boasts the latest Intel LGA 1851 CPU socket, perfectly compatible with my Arrow Lake S processor. Installation was straightforward; the socket’s mechanism felt robust and secure. The CPU dropped in smoothly, and the retention lever locked firmly into place. I paired it with a 32GB kit of DDR5 RAM, running at a speed of 6000MHz. The motherboard’s BIOS provided intuitive options for XMP profile selection, allowing me to easily enable the RAM’s rated speed. The BIOS itself is well-organized and user-friendly, even for someone like me who isn’t an overclocking expert. Navigation was intuitive, and I found all the necessary settings easily accessible. I appreciated the clear descriptions accompanying each option. Setting up the system was a breeze; the manual was well-written and easy to follow. The included software suite helped me manage various aspects of the system, from fan curves to RGB lighting. I had no issues during the initial boot sequence, and the POST process was quick and efficient. Overall, the setup process was remarkably smooth and hassle-free, even for a first-time user of this chipset. The combination of the readily available documentation and intuitive BIOS made the entire experience enjoyable.

USB Ports, M.2 Slots, and Other Features⁚ A Deep Dive

One of the key features that drew me to the MSI MEG Z890 Ace was its extensive connectivity options. I found the abundance of USB ports incredibly useful. I connected numerous peripherals without issue, including my high-speed external SSD, multiple mice and keyboards, and a webcam, all simultaneously. The USB 3.2 Gen 2×2 ports provided blazing-fast transfer speeds, significantly accelerating my workflow. The multiple M.2 slots, supporting PCIe 5.0, were equally impressive. I installed a couple of NVMe SSDs, creating a lightning-fast storage setup for my operating system and games. The ease of installation was noteworthy; the slots were clearly labeled and accessible. Beyond the USB and M.2, I appreciated the inclusion of other features like Wi-Fi 6E and Bluetooth 5.2, providing seamless wireless connectivity. The audio quality from the onboard Realtek ALC4080 codec was also surprisingly good, delivering crisp and clear sound. The BIOS was intuitive and easy to navigate, allowing for straightforward adjustments to system settings and overclocking parameters. Overall, the feature set of this motherboard is comprehensive and well-executed, exceeding my expectations.
